Steel window installation services involve the careful measurement, fitting, and securing of steel-framed windows into existing or new openings within a property. This process ensures that the windows are properly aligned, sealed, and supported to provide both structural stability and aesthetic appeal. Skilled contractors handle the entire installation, making sure the frames are correctly positioned and securely anchored to withstand daily use and environmental factors. Proper installation not only enhances the appearance of a property but also contributes to its overall durability and security.
This service is particularly valuable for addressing common problems such as outdated or damaged window frames, drafts, or leaks that can compromise energy efficiency and comfort. Steel windows are often chosen to replace older wooden or aluminum frames that may have become warped, rusted, or less effective over time. Installing new steel windows can help improve insulation, reduce noise infiltration, and increase the security of a home or commercial property. The overview below groups typical Steel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sussex,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or steel window repairs or replacements in Sussex, WI, range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for single-pane or small-sized windows. Fewer projects reach into higher cost tiers unless additional work is required.
Standard Installations - The cost for installing new steel windows in standard sizes usually falls between $1,000 and $3,000 per window. Local contractors often handle these projects within this range, with larger or custom designs pushing costs higher but remaining less common.
Full Replacement Projects - Complete steel window replacements for larger or multi-window projects typically range from $4,000 to $8,000. These projects are more complex and tend to be at the higher end of the cost spectrum, though many fall into the middle range.
Large or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ex steel window installations or custom designs can exceed $10,000, with some high-end projects reaching $20,000+ in Sussex, WI. Such projects are less frequent and usually involve specialized requirements or extensive structural work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
